WESTPORT - They say in real estate that location is the most important value of a property. If this is true then Lake Effects is the Park Place of Westport. “We are so fortunate to be in this spot,” says Michelle Koelle.


Situated in the middle of the commercial area of the village sits a very well-recognized establishment. Koelle and her partner Sean Lonergan own Lake Effects, a business that carries items from all price points. Many people who frequent the village know the gift shop is a place to purchase souvenirs, quality jewelry, stuffed creatures, decor and quality outdoor furniture.


Enter the Lake Room and you are immersed in the wonderful world of lake-land geography. Three-dimensional topography of individual lakes is mapped and cut to create a layered wood piece of artwork. They are a very unique gift, and a distinct way to express the love of your place.


“We had the best first quarter in ten years,” said Michelle. They are currently receiving stock for the shop like Fire and Bone jewelry, wind spinners and this years’ hoodie design, “Westport Loon, I like that one a lot,” Michelle says with a widened smile. They are busy filling orders for their outdoor line of Ontario made recycled CR Plastics Furniture and a new line of premium cast aluminum seating from Gensun Outdoor Furniture & Kitchens.


The owners pride themselves in sourcing local and domestic suppliers. Michelle also showcases her magnificent beaded jewelry available for purchase in the shop. She is exploring and has a keen interest in wood turning too. “I guess I’m a serial entrepreneur, I’ve been creating and selling for as long as I can remember.”


Lake Effects has a broad customer appeal. “Our clients are located all over eastern Canada and the US. Sean just delivered an order to the Carolinas and another couple drove from Montreal to see the Gensun product line in person prior to their purchase.”

Lake & Main Opens Retail Location


WESTPORT - Located at 33 Main Street in this beautiful village is a Skin Care business with local roots. Friends since high school, Alyson Charrette and Lisa Taylor of Lake & Main Skin Health have opened a new retail location in the commercial heart of the village. The owners have a focus on recycling and products that "Clean, Nourish and Glow." Order online, purchase at the shop, email or contact them here.
